### Account Recovery — Matchline GC Pauses

Plugin authors: if your Matchline integration account locks after repeated timeouts, the likely cause is a garbage-collection pause in the matching service, not your credentials. Do not retry more than three times; this triggers the lockout. Instead, open the recovery console, confirm the pause metric on the Glintboard panel has returned to baseline, and restore access with the self-service flow. The flow will prompt for the recovery passphrase, which appears below for reference.

unlock words, fawig-bagef: olidor-holir-istox-holath-tamys-quenion-giliel

Hey, new teammates! SquatterTrap is our typo-squatting package scanner, and it guards the Pellbrook registry mirror. Normally you'll never need elevated access — the pipeline handles everything. But if SquatterTrap starts quarantining legit packages and the admin API is unreachable, that's break-glass territory. Ping the duty lead, file an incident stub, and grab the sealed console from the ops shelf. Once the console boots and asks for emergency credentials, enter the recovery passphrase printed below.

recovery phrase for yahap-faduf: sorion-kasath-briath-gorius-ulaael-zorvan-aldiel-quenwyn-casdor-framir-julwyn-novvan-zorox

Subject: After-hours server room access — please read

Dear reception colleagues,

From next week, any after-hours request to enter the server room on level B1 must be logged in the access book before the door is opened. Confirm the visitor's name against the approved list from IT Operations, note the exact time, and accompany them to the door yourself. Do not share the keypad sequence verbally in the lobby. For the door itself, enter the following.

staff pass of fajof-fawif = bdg-ES-2